- This work is devoted to the study of a quasilinear elliptic system of resonant type. We prove the existence of infinitely many solutions of a related nonlinear eigenvalue problem. Applying an abstract minimax theorem, we obtain a solution of the quasilinear system -Δ pu = F u(x,u,v), -Δ qv = F v(x,u,v), under conditions involving the first and the second eigenvalues.
